Ice Nine Kills are wanted for horror soundtracks aplenty nowadays, and for good reason. Their latest endeavour is the soundtrack for Universal Studio Hollywood’s new Halloween Horror Nights attraction, Terror Tram starring Art the Clown.
The Terror Tram is one of Universal Studio Hollywood’s signature attractions, in which guests ride into Universal’s backlot and walk through its famous sets which are infested with scare actors.
This year’s edition features Art the Clown from the Terrifier franchise, who arrives at the Universal backlot with a bag of presents only to realise it’s too early for Christmas. Handling it like a totally normal guy, he proceeds to hijack the tram.
Ice Nine Kills have created the soundtrack for the experience, creating dark reworkings of classic Christmas songs. It follows up their Terrifier-themed song A Work Of Art.
“We are forever honoured that Terrifier writer/director Damien Leone and his team invited us to play in their sandbox of bloodshed,” the band say. “Art himself, David Howard Thornton, killed it in the A Work of Art music video, and we’ve had Damien and several of his cast members at our Silver Scream Cons every year so far. Halloween Horror Nights is among our favourite destinations each season, and our fans love it, too. This is yet another natural step forward in our unnatural world of horror.”
